> Hi Deepal,
> I am assuming the mapping would be through UMLS CUI's.
> For example, for each CUI identified by the cTAKES UMLS Dictionary Lookup
> annotator.
>
> Just putting some ideas out there:
> One would need a data structure to represent the Cardio Classes (perhaps a
> hashmap of some sort) that maps CUI's to the classes/instances.
> And then also a process to load that structure from the RDF (from either
> flat file, db, etc.) format?
> One might also need a place holder in the CAS (type system) to store the
> identified classes?

> > > >>>> Hi Deepal,
> > > >>>> Within the dictionary lookup component, you can also plugin other
> > > >>>> custom dictionaries in additional to the UMLS ones.
> > > >>>> The dictionary itself can be in different formats (MySQL, HSQLDB,
> > > >>>> Lucene, CSV text file) and could be configured via the xml files.
> > > >>>> Is this what you were referring to?  Do you have an example of
> > > >>>> "mapping terms to the corresponding classes?"
> > > >>>> Just curious, Is the heart ontology a subset of UMLS?
